Strategic Use and Placement Considerations

While the design is strong, smart placement is what separates a professional finish from a amateur one. There are specific areas where you should exercise caution:

  1. Small Chest Placement: Ensure the design is scaled appropriately. If placed too small, the floral details may become muddy and lose their definition.
  2. Dense Stitch Areas: Check the stitch density carefully. High-density areas on stretchy fabrics like fleece can cause puckering. Always test on scrap fabric first.
  3. Ribbed Fabric: Avoid placing the design directly over ribbed cuffs or collars unless you are using a specialized stabilizer and technique. The uneven surface can lead to misalignment.
  4. Curved Surfaces: Embroidering on curved surfaces like the shoulders of a t-shirt requires experience. The tension must be perfect to avoid distortion.
  5. Dark Garments: While the design may have light threads, ensure there is enough contrast. You may need to use a cut-away stabilizer or backing to prevent show-through on dark fabrics.
